How police officers use decimals in there everyday life?

Police officers protect the public, detect and prevent crime and perform other activities directed at maintaining law and order. They are employed by municipal and federal governments, some provincial and regional governments and the armed forces. This unit group includes military police and railway police.


What is the difference between Carabinieri and Polizia?

Carabinieri is the term for the national guard - they are similar to the police,but are also a part of the army. Polizia on the other hand are the regular police officers who are seen everyday.


Are police officers federal?

There are police officers at every level of government. Federal, state, county, city and agencies all can have sworn police officers.

How many women in the us are police officers?

As of 2007, there are about 4,000 female state police officers, 19,400 female sheriffs' deputies, and 55,300 female police officers.
